OKLAHOMA CITY -- The Oklahoma Corporation Commission has postponed a proposal that would offer free, statewide long-distance calling until next year.

Commissioners said they felt the proposal was being rushed into implementation.

Some said toll-free calling across the state could lead to a fee of more than $3 on every phone number in the state, cell or landline.

"We're dealing with many complicated things in many areas. I just felt like it seemed like important for us to take the time that we needed," said Oklahoma Corporation Commissioner Dana Murphy.

The commission delayed the target date for putting the plan into place until next January 19, 2011.
